Das wäre dann aber nicht schön geschrieben wenn ich für jeden dazugezählten Prozent ein case erstelle, außerdem würde der das dann in wenigen Sekunden durchführen und das möchte ich ja nicht :c
Beiträge von JustMe.77
-
-
Hey, ich möchte, das wenn mein Server gestartet wird, der Server für einige Sekunden gesperrt sein soll damit alles hochfährt.
Dafür soll auch der Server Name aktuallisiert werden damit man sieht wie weit man ist (Prozentangabe)Aber ich kriege es irgendwie nicht vernünftig hin.
new serverstarting;
public OnGameModeInit()
{SendRconCommand("password abc");
serverstarting += random(10);
format(svstarting, sizeof(svstarting),"hostname .: [LnD] 77 BattleArena [Starting %%] [Ultra-h.com] :.", serverstarting);
SendRconCommand(svstarting);
if(serverstarting >= 99)
{
SendRconCommand("password 0");
}}
-
Sieht schön aus, habt gute Arbeit geleistet
-
Dankesehr, jetzt funktioniert's
Habe nicht erwartet das es falsch in der server.cfg eingetragen wurde, liegt an meinem Hoster, scheint wohl die _ Symbole nicht zu erkennen, danke
-
Merke gerade, wird nicht gestartet
Woran kann das liegen?Loading plugin: mysqlstatic.so
Failed (plugins/mysqlstatic.so: cannot open shared object file: No such file or directory) -
Ich meine es sind 3 Plugins enthalten, alle 3 sind für Linux gedacht.
mysql_static.so
mysql_5.5.so
mysql.soHabe es mit der mysql_static.so versucht und kriege folgendes in der server_log
[18:37:08] [debug] Run time error 19: "File or function is not found"
[18:37:08] [debug] cache_get_row_count
[18:37:08] [debug] cache_get_field_content
[18:37:08] [debug] mysql_connect
[18:37:08] [debug] mysql_close
[18:37:08] [debug] mysql_query
[18:37:08] [debug] cache_get_field_content_int
[18:37:08] [debug] Run time error 19: "File or function is not found"
[18:37:08] [debug] cache_get_row_count
[18:37:08] [debug] cache_get_field_content
[18:37:08] [debug] mysql_connect
[18:37:08] [debug] mysql_close
[18:37:08] [debug] mysql_query
[18:37:08] [debug] cache_get_field_content_int
[18:37:08] Script[gamemodes/main.amx]: Run time error 19: "File or function is not found"
[18:37:08] Number of vehicle models: 0 -
Versuche es mal mit der R34:
https://github.com/pBlueG/SA-MP-MySQL/releases/tag/R34Welches Plugin davon soll ich laden? Sind ja 3 Stück enthalten.
-
Ne, ich möchte ungerne alles umschreiben, danke.
Wenn ich die a_mysql.inc von R37 verwende, erhalte ich 0 Errors im Script. Ich benötige lediglich das Linux Plugin davon, außer es ist möglich
das Plugin von neueren Versionen zu verwenden, aber bei mir geht dann der Server nicht online.. -
Dadurch erhalte ich folgende Errors @Jeffry
Ich hatte ja, bevor ich alles ersetzt habe die Include geöffnet und gesehen das ich die R37 verwendet habe.C:\Users\David\Desktop\LnD\gamemodes\main.pwn(847)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(858)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(863)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(869)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(896)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(919)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1155)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1195)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1456)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1460)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1464)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1497)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1516)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1575)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1609)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1643)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1677)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1712)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(2262)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(2283)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(2905)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(2916)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(2934)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(2941) : error 035: argument type mismatch (argument 1)
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(2944) : error 017: undefined symbol "cache_get_field_content_int"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(2945) : error 017: undefined symbol "cache_get_field_content_int" -
Habe nun R39-5 geholt und habe dann auch die a_msql.inc ersetzt, nun erhalte ich Errors..
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(848) : error 017: undefined symbol "mysql_store_result"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(850) : error 017: undefined symbol "mysql_num_rows"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(851) : error 017: undefined symbol "mysql_fetch_field_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(870) : error 017: undefined symbol "mysql_store_result"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(876) : error 017: undefined symbol "mysql_num_rows"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(877) : error 017: undefined symbol "mysql_fetch_field_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(878) : error 017: undefined symbol "mysql_fetch_field_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(897) : error 017: undefined symbol "mysql_store_result"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(899) : error 017: undefined symbol "mysql_num_rows"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(920) : error 017: undefined symbol "mysql_store_result"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(922) : error 017: undefined symbol "mysql_num_rows"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1499) : error 017: undefined symbol "mysql_num_rows"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1510) : error 017: undefined symbol "mysql_num_rows"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1576) : error 017: undefined symbol "mysql_store_result"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1580) : error 017: undefined symbol "mysql_retrieve_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1582) : error 017: undefined symbol "mysql_fetch_field_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1583) : error 017: undefined symbol "mysql_fetch_field_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1584) : error 017: undefined symbol "mysql_fetch_field_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1603) : error 017: undefined symbol "mysql_free_result"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1610) : error 017: undefined symbol "mysql_store_result"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1614) : error 017: undefined symbol "mysql_retrieve_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1616) : error 017: undefined symbol "mysql_fetch_field_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1617) : error 017: undefined symbol "mysql_fetch_field_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1618) : error 017: undefined symbol "mysql_fetch_field_row"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1637) : error 017: undefined symbol "mysql_free_result"
C:\Users\David\Desktop\LnD\gamemodes\main.pwn(1644) : error 017: undefined symbol "mysql_store_result" -
Ach, wirklich? Ich werd's mal versuchen
Dachte man müsste dann alles umschreiben.. -
Hat eventuell jemand noch ein Link für mich? Finde immer nur die Windows Version, benötige aber die Linux Plugin Version
-
Aktuell hast du gar kein Nutzen von Random.
Was genau möchtest du den damit bezwecken ?
Möchte das wenn der Spieler stirbt eine Explosion erstellt wird, aber ich möchte das dass r manchmal passiert, sprich keine 100% Chance. -
Hallo, wie benutze ich hier Random korrekt :D?
if(pData[playerid][P_HaveExplosion] == 1)
{
new Float:x, Float:y, Float:z;
new RandomExplosion = random(5);
GetPlayerPos(playerid, x, y, z);
RandomExplosion = CreateExplosion(x, y, z, 2, 5.0);}
Erhalte immer warning 204: symbol is assigned a value that is never used: "RandomExplosion"
-
Ok ich löse auf: Es war nur 1 Prank
Wie jetzt?????????!
-
Glückwunsch Deutschland, verdient gewonnen
-
Dann könntest du doch eigentlich folgendes Filterscript verwenden, oder nicht?
Dann kannst du Ingame PickUps erstellen und später alles vom Textdokument ins Gamemode reinmachen.http://forum.sa-mp.com/showthread.php?t=111428
(Ungetestet)
-
Ich verstehe nicht, wo liegt denn da der Unterschied? Vielleicht ein bisschen genauer erläutern
-
/save <name>
Dann befinden sich die Koordinaten in der savedpositions.txt
-
Dann macht ihr wahrscheinlich etwas falsch, man hat die Möglichkeit auszuwählen an welches Körperteil das Objekt attached werden soll.